METHOD AND APPARATUS FOR TRANSMITTING OVERLAPPING DOWNLINK AND UPLINK CHANNELS IN WIRELESS COMMUNICATION SYSTEM

    Abstract: The disclosure provides a user equipment (UE) and method thereof. The method including identifying a position of a first symbol in which a synchronization signal block is transmitted through cell specific configuration information based on at least one of system information block (SIB) information or higher layer signaling; determining whether a second symbol of an uplink channel configured based on at least one of the higher layer signaling or downlink control information overlaps with the first symbol in which the synchronization signal block is transmitted; transmitting the synchronization signal block without transmitting the uplink channel in response to the determination that the second symbol of the uplink channel does not overlap with the first symbol in which the synchronization signal block is transmitted; and determining whether to transmit the uplink channel according to a predetermined condition in response to the determination that the second symbol of the uplink channel overlaps with the first symbol in which the synchronization signal block is transmitted.

    METHOD AND DEVICE FOR REPETITIVE TRANSMISSION OF UPLINK CONTROL INFORMATION FOR NETWORK COOPERATIVE COMMUNICATION

    Abstract: A user equipment (UE) performing repetitive transmission in a wireless communication system is configured to receive, from a base station, configuration information for repetitively transmitting a physical uplink control channel (PUCCH) to a plurality of transmission reception points (TRPs), receive, from the base station, an indication with respect to repetitive transmission of a first PUCCH through the plurality of TRPs, based on the configuration information for repetitively transmitting the PUCCH, identify that the repetitive transmission of the first PUCCH overlaps other uplink transmission, based on at least one of a repetitive transmission unit, a number of times of repetitive transmission, a number of TRPs, a type of uplink control information (UCI), a scheduling time point, and a number of activated transmission beams of each of the repetitive transmission of the first PUCCH and the other uplink transmission, determine which transmission between the repetitive transmission of the first PUCCH and the other uplink transmission is to be performed, and according to a result of the determining, perform the determined transmission between the repetitive transmission of the first PUCCH and the other uplink transmission, to the base station.

    METHOD AND APPARATUS FOR DETERMINING PRIORITY REGARDING DOWNLINK CONTROL INFORMATION RECEPTION IN WIRELESS COMMUNICATION SYSTEM

    Abstract: The disclosure relates to a 5G or 6G communication system for supporting a higher data transmission rate. the disclosure provides a method performed by at terminal in a wireless communication system, the method comprises receiving, from a base station, a RRC message including configuration information on a plurality of search spaces (SSs), identifying a first CORESET corresponding to a first SS with lowest index among the plurality of SSs, identifying one or more SSs by excluding one or more first SSs associated with the first CORESET from the plurality of SSs, identifying at least one SS linked with one of the one or more first SSs among the one or more SSs, identifying a second CORESET corresponding to a second SS with lowest index among the at least one SS, and monitoring PDCCHs in overlapping PDCCH monitoring occasions in the first CORESET and the second CORESET.

The present disclosure relates to a method of a terminal in a wireless communication system and, particularly, to a method and a device, the method comprising the steps of: receiving, from a base station, an RRC message including information for determination of a TCI state; receiving, from the base station, DCI including information indicating an integrated TCI state; when multiple TCI states are indicated based on the DCI, determining a TCI state for a PUCCH based on the information for determination of the TCI state; and transmitting uplink control information to the base station on the PUCCH based on the determined TCI state.

    METHOD AND DEVICE FOR MULTIPLEXING CHANNEL STATE INFORMATION IN WIRELESS COMMUNICATION SYSTEM

    Abstract: The disclosure relates to a 5th generation (5G) or 6th generation (6G) communication system for supporting higher data rates. A method performed by a user equipment (UE) in a wireless communication system is provided. The method includes receiving, from a base station, configuration information including first information one a first sounding reference signal (SRS) resource set and a second SRS resource set, second information associated with an physical uplink shared channel (PUSCH) repeat transmissions, and third information associated with slot configuration, receiving, from the base station, downlink control information (DCI) scheduling a PUSCH, the DCI including a CSI request field triggering aperiodic channel state information (CSI) reporting, and transmitting, to the base station, a first PUSCH associated with the first SRS resource set and a second PUSCH associated with the second SRS resource set, wherein the slot configuration configured based on the third information includes a slot for uplink transmission of the UE, and a subband non-overlapping full duplex (SBFD) slot including a subband for downlink reception of the UE and a subband for the uplink transmission of the UE, and wherein, in case that a number of resource element (RE) allocated to a first repetition of repetitions of the first PUSCH is same with a number of RE allocated to a first repetition of repetitions of the second PUSCH, the aperiodic CSI reporting is multiplexed in the first repetition of the repetitions of the first PUSCH and the first repetition of the repetitions of the second PUSCH, respectively.
